查找Google Container Registry公共图像列表

Suj*_*amy 29 image list public google-container-registry

我在哪里可以找到GCR公共图像列表?如果是泊坞窗图像,我们可以在hub.docker.com中列出.但我找不到像GCR那样的东西.

Chr*_*nes 59

该链接为https://console.cloud.google.com/gcr/images/google-containers/GLOBAL.我不确定为什么这么难找.

  • https://console.cloud.google.com/gcr/images/distroless/GLOBAL 用于“distroless” (6认同)
  • 正如答案中明确指出的那样,当提问时,没有这样的事情.Google现在没有直接支持控制台中的容器注册表.无论如何,谢谢你的回答. (2认同)
  • 正是我在寻找什么.docker搜索没有显示我需要的任何标签.找到这个链接是非常不可能的 - 非常感谢提供. (2认同)

mat*_*oor 18

tl; dr至少在今天没有这样的事情.

GCR首先是私人注册机构.但是,我们尊重用户放置在支持其存储库的GCS存储桶上的ACL.这就是我们如何向桶提供匿名读取,例如:

gcr.io/google-containers/...
gcr.io/google-appengine/...
Run Code Online (Sandbox Code Playgroud)

给定一个特定项目,您可以使用以下方法在其中搜索:

docker search gcr.io/google-containers/<substring>
Run Code Online (Sandbox Code Playgroud)


Ahm*_*gle 7

我认为现在对这个问题有不同的答案:

你可以运行:

$ gcloud container images list --project google-containers

NAME
gcr.io/google-containers/addon-resizer
gcr.io/google-containers/aggregator
gcr.io/google-containers/alpine-iptables-amd64
gcr.io/google-containers/alpine-iptables-arm
gcr.io/google-containers/alpine-iptables-arm64
gcr.io/google-containers/alpine-with-bash
gcr.io/google-containers/apparmor-loader
gcr.io/google-containers/busybox
gcr.io/google-containers/cadvisor
...
Run Code Online (Sandbox Code Playgroud)

您还可以直接使用gsutil列出公共GCR存储桶中的所有blob:

gsutil list gs://artifacts.PROJECT_ID.appspot.com/containers/repositories
Run Code Online (Sandbox Code Playgroud)